Marty Miles
Marty Miles is a seasoned hospitality executive with more than 45 years of leadership experience spanning hotels, restaurants, gaming, tourism and destination management. He currently serves as CEO of the Galveston Park Board of Trustees, where he oversees tourism promotion, coastal operations, coastal projects and destination stewardship while managing millions of dollars in hotel occupancy tax revenues, federal funding and beach user fees for Galveston Island.
Recognized for his leadership and industry expertise, Miles was selected to serve as Interim CEO of the Galveston Park Board of Trustees in July 2025 during a pivotal period of organizational transition and accepted the CEO position six months later.
Prior to joining the Park Board, Miles served as Complex General Manager for Galveston’s landmark Hotel Galvez & Spa, The Tremont House and Harbor House Hotel & Marina, where the properties consistently ranked among market leaders in revenue performance, guest satisfaction, online reputation and community engagement.
Miles also founded CASINO FABS LLC, a hospitality consulting firm advising casinos, resorts, hotels, restaurants and convention centers on operations, concept development, staffing and strategic growth.
At Harrah’s Entertainment (now Caesars Entertainment), Miles led the company’s food and beverage division during a period of significant national expansion. During his tenure, the company grew from 70 to more than 260 restaurants and lounges nationwide, with Miles overseeing more than 22,000 associates and $1.3 billion in food and beverage revenue.
His hospitality leadership experience also includes corporate C-suite executive roles with Wyndham Hotels, Richfield Hospitality Services and DoubleTree Hotels & Resorts, as well as ownership and operation of five successful restaurants in Indianapolis.
A Certified Hotel Administrator and Certified Food & Beverage Executive, Miles has served in numerous hospitality and community leadership roles, including Chair of the Galveston Hotel & Lodging Association, President of the Galveston Restaurant Association, Board Member of the Texas Restaurant Association, Chair of the Galveston College Hospitality School Advisory Board, Board Member of the Galveston Regional Chamber of Commerce and member of the Galveston Park Board’s Tourism Development Advisory Committee. He has also been a featured speaker at the UCLA Hotel Investment Conference and the New York Hotel Investment Conference.
